What is CASA?

0

CASA, which stands for Court Appointed Special Advocates, is a nationwide program of volunteers who are appointed to abused and neglected children in the Juvenile Court System and then make recommendations to the judge for the children’s long-term welfare. Simply put, our CASA volunteers speak up for these children and help them find safe, permanent homes. They also develop a relationship with the children.
